Pros

-Autonomy. -Decent pay -Lots of (unpaid) time off -Decent managers/supervisors -The "Hub".

Cons

-HOT HOT HOT. I'm literally sweating buckets while working. -Very short breaks. We get 15 minutes total (2.5 minute to get to break room, 10 minutes actual break, and 2.5 minutes to get back to your station. As soon as you sit down, it's time to go back to work. -Flex Up time: They'll flex up an extra hour at the very last minute. If you can't stay, they deduct it from your UPT time. -Scan Quotas: I understand quotas need to be met, and if you don't you can be terminated. They want you to take 2 packages at a time, which isn't possible many times.
